Formatar linhas de apresentação com tutorial Aspose.Slides .NET

Introdução

Criar slides de apresentação visualmente atraentes é essencial para uma comunicação eficaz. Aspose.Slides for .NET fornece uma solução poderosa para manipular e formatar elementos de apresentação de forma programática. Neste tutorial, vamos nos concentrar na formatação de linhas em slides de apresentação usando Aspose.Slides for .NET.

Pré-requisitos

Antes de mergulharmos no tutorial, certifique-se de ter os seguintes pré-requisitos em vigor:

  • Biblioteca Aspose.Slides for .NET: Baixe e instale a biblioteca emDocumentação Aspose.Slides .NET.
  • Ambiente de Desenvolvimento: Configure um ambiente de desenvolvimento .NET com Visual Studio ou qualquer outro IDE compatível.

Importar namespaces

Em seu arquivo de código C#, inclua os namespaces necessários para Aspose.Slides para aproveitar sua funcionalidade:

using System.IO;
using Aspose.Slides;
using System.Drawing;
using Aspose.Slides.Export;

Etapa 1: configure seu projeto

Crie um novo projeto em seu ambiente de desenvolvimento preferido e adicione uma referência à biblioteca Aspose.Slides.

Etapa 2: inicializar a apresentação

string dataDir = "Your Document Directory";
bool isExists = System.IO.Directory.Exists(dataDir);
if (!isExists)
    System.IO.Directory.CreateDirectory(dataDir);
using (Presentation pres = new Presentation())
{

Etapa 3: acesse o primeiro slide

ISlide sld = pres.Slides[0];

Etapa 4: adicionar AutoForma Retângulo

IShape shp = sld.Shapes.AddAutoShape(ShapeType.Rectangle, 50, 150, 150, 75);

Etapa 5: definir a cor de preenchimento do retângulo

shp.FillFormat.FillType = FillType.Solid;
shp.FillFormat.SolidFillColor.Color = Color.White;

Etapa 6: aplicar formatação na linha

shp.LineFormat.Style = LineStyle.ThickThin;
shp.LineFormat.Width = 7;
shp.LineFormat.DashStyle = LineDashStyle.Dash;

Etapa 7: definir a cor da linha

shp.LineFormat.FillFormat.FillType = FillType.Solid;
shp.LineFormat.FillFormat.SolidFillColor.Color = Color.Blue;

Etapa 8: salve a apresentação

pres.Save(dataDir + "RectShpLn_out.pptx", SaveFormat.Pptx);
}

Agora você formatou com sucesso as linhas em um slide de apresentação usando Aspose.Slides for .NET!

Conclusão

Aspose.Slides for .NET simplifica o processo de manipulação de elementos de apresentação programaticamente. Seguindo este guia passo a passo, você pode aprimorar o apelo visual de seus slides sem esforço.

perguntas frequentes

Q1: Posso usar Aspose.Slides for .NET com outras linguagens de programação?

Sim, Aspose.Slides oferece suporte a várias linguagens de programação, incluindo Java e Python.

Q2: Existe um teste gratuito disponível para Aspose.Slides?

Sim, você pode baixar uma versão de avaliação gratuita emAvaliação gratuita do Aspose.Slides.

P3: Onde posso encontrar suporte adicional ou tirar dúvidas?

Visite aFórum Aspose.Slides para apoio e assistência comunitária.

Q4: Como obtenho uma licença temporária para Aspose.Slides?

Você pode obter uma licença temporária emLicença temporária Aspose.Slides.

Q5: Onde posso comprar Aspose.Slides para .NET?

Você pode comprar o produto emCompra Aspose.Slides.